> This allows to leverage the openssl implementation which can use
> hardware crypto on supported platforms.
> 
> UUID generation speed is improved by ~ 12% on an AMD Ryzen with
> support for AES instructions.
> 
> Signed-off-by: Anton Ivanov <[email protected]>

Hi, Anton.

Thanks for working on this.  The problem with this implementation
is that we're loosing unit-tests for our own AES library.
I think, we still need to test it (i.e. by tests/aes128.at).  And we
need to test that we're invoking openssl correctly in the same
testsuite.  Would be great to avoid extra CI job for --disable-ssl
case.
